I watched the first episode of The National Parks: America's Best Idea this afternoon, a very good rainy day activity. I'm afraid that watching the full series is going to leave me with a list of even more places that I absolutely must see. The first episode started with a splash of images from a number of parks, and then concentrated on the designation of Yosemite as a California state park (later expanded as federal land) and the creation of the first national park, Yellowstone.

I've been to both parks, and while both still call to me it's Yellowstone that holds a real fascination. I was there one winter in the late 1970s, cross-country skiing. And then my across the country by bicycle voyage in 2002 gave me the gift of spending a night at Yellowstone's Old Faithful Inn, allowing me to wander the geyser basin in the quieter evening and early morning hours. I think - no, I know - that I need some more time there.
